Clot

/klɒt/

A thrombus, solidified mass of blood.

📖 Definitions of "Clot"

noun
  1. 1

    A thrombus, solidified mass of blood.

  2. 2

    A solidified mass of any liquid.

  3. 3

    A silly person.

verb
  1. 1

    To form a clot or mass.

  2. 2

    To cause to clot or form into a mass.
